+// double exp(double)
+GenericValue lle_X_exp(MethodType *M, const vector<GenericValue> &Args) {
+  assert(Args.size() == 1);
+  GenericValue GV;
+  GV.DoubleVal = exp(Args[0].DoubleVal);
+  return GV;
+}
